Why a Shockmount for Neumann TLM 103 is Essential for My Recording Setup

As a passionate audio engineer, I’ve come to realize that every little detail can make a significant difference in my recordings. One of the best investments I’ve made for my Neumann TLM 103 microphone is a high-quality shockmount. The shockmount serves as a protective barrier, isolating my mic from unwanted vibrations and handling noise that can creep in during a recording session. I’ve noticed a marked improvement in the clarity of my vocal tracks since incorporating a shockmount into my setup.

When I’m recording in my home studio, there are often unexpected noises that can interfere with the sound quality. Whether it’s the vibrations from my computer or the footsteps of people moving around, these disturbances can be picked up by my sensitive TLM 103. By using a shockmount, I’ve effectively minimized these unwanted sounds, allowing me to capture cleaner, more professional-sounding recordings. This has been particularly beneficial during vocal sessions, where every nuance matters.

Buying Guide for Shockmount for Neumann TLM 103

Understanding the Importance of a Shockmount

When I first started recording with my Neumann TLM 103, I quickly realized how sensitive this microphone is to vibrations and handling noise. A shockmount became essential for me to isolate the mic from unwanted disturbances. It effectively absorbs vibrations, ensuring a cleaner and more professional sound.

Compatibility with Neumann TLM 103

Before purchasing a shockmount, I made sure to check its compatibility with my TLM 103. Not all shockmounts fit every microphone, and having the right fit is crucial for optimal performance. I recommend checking the specifications and dimensions to ensure a snug fit.

Material and Build Quality

I found that the material and build quality of the shockmount significantly impact its performance. A sturdy shockmount made from durable materials can withstand daily use without compromising its effectiveness. I prefer a shockmount that feels robust yet lightweight for easy handling and setup.
